    Howling is the main way for wild wolves to call out to their partners and exchange information.

    Calls are the animal's main communication signal. Animals make different sounds in different situations.

    Wolves are social prey animals, they hide in shelter during the day to rest, and after dark they go out in groups to forage for food, so howling is the main way for wild wolves to call out to their partners and exchange information.

    Is the wolf howling at the moon because it is lonely?

    On clear and starry nights, it is common to hear the howl of wolves thousands of meters away. Sometimes it's the whole pack howling together, sometimes it's a wolf howling alone. On a desolate hillside with the moon in the sky, a wolf howled with its head up, which made people think it was wailing at the moon because of its isolation.

    This is, of course, just the romantic imagination of man. Wolves howl at night out of sheer practical necessity – either to call companions, exchange information, or to drive strange wolves out of their territory.

    Wolves are social animals, wolf howls are a natural part of dogs, and in the wild world, this howl has two concepts, the way in which the family is connected to each other, announcing the existence of the owner of the territory. Therefore, the wolf that is generally called is the wolf king, and other wolves will also bark.

    The range of the wolf pack does not overlap, and it will announce the range to the other packs with a howl. When the young wolves grow up, they will stay in the pack to take care of their younger siblings, and may inherit the dominant position in the group, and some will migrate out (mostly male).

    The wolf pack is dominated by family members, the number of members is between 2-37, because it has a very strict hierarchy and territorial range, so it is impossible for the wolf pack to cooperate with other wolf packs, and there will be no wolf pack composed of several wolf packs and hundreds of wolves.

    1. The basic characteristics of wolf howl

    Wolves generally howl at night, especially at night in the moonlight. The sound they produce is rich in rhythm, deep sound quality and mimicry. A wolf howl usually consists of a wailing whistle that begins with one wolf, followed by the other wolves.

    The wolf howls are loud and can travel great distances.

    Wolf howl is one of the ways wolves communicate. The howl of a wolf in a pack can be used to relay a message, such as claiming territory, warning potential enemies, or coordinating a hunt. Wolf howls can also keep wolves in touch with each other, helping them find each other in the middle of nowhere.

    4. The meaning of wolf howl to wolves

    For wolves, howling is a vital manifestation in life. In wolves, howling is their way of communicating, communicating, and concentrating their excitement with each other. Wolves howl to coordinate actions, assign tasks, and protect territory.

    By observing the howls of wolves, one learns about the complex ways in which they communicate in social organization.

    In addition, the wolf howl is also a manifestation of the wolf's own character. For example, a wolf's howl can manifest their emotional state and emotional state, such as their fear, excitement, call to breed, etc. By studying wolf howls, scientists can gain more knowledge about the behavioral, psychological, and physiological characteristics of wolves to better protect the species.
